|
|
|
Запуск sqlplus из CRON
|
|||
|---|---|---|---|
|
#18+
Есть shell-скрипт (MAIN.sh), который вызывает другие подскрипты: Код: plaintext 1. 2. 3. 4. 5. 6. 7. Каждый из подскриптов вызывает sqlplus и запускает далее sql-код из файла. Например, getallcode.sh имеет следующее содержание: Код: plaintext 1. Если вручную запускаю MAIN, то всё выполняется корректно. Но если делаю запуск MAIN.sh как задание в cron, то не находится файлы getallcode.sql и т.д. В переменной PATH прописал путь к sqlplus. Что необходимо сделать, чтобы задание правильно выполнялось? Кстати, из crona все пути находит верно и запускает соответствующие подскрипты (проверил), но вот при запуске sqlplus не может найти sql-файл.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.11.2010, 17:54 |
|
||
|
Запуск sqlplus из CRON
|
|||
|---|---|---|---|
|
#18+
. getallcode.sh ./getallcode.sh 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.11.2010, 18:31 |
|
||
|
Запуск sqlplus из CRON
|
|||
|---|---|---|---|
|
#18+
Журавлев Денис. getallcode.sh ./getallcode.sh Поменял - не помогло.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 17.11.2010, 11:02 |
|
||
|
Запуск sqlplus из CRON
|
|||
|---|---|---|---|
|
#18+
cd $(dirname $0)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 17.11.2010, 12:26 |
|
||
|
Запуск sqlplus из CRON
|
|||
|---|---|---|---|
|
#18+
Дело было в переменных окружения. Т.к. CRON запускается со следующими установками: cron supplies a default environment for every shell, defining: HOME=user’s-home-directory LOGNAME=user’s-login-id PATH=/usr/bin:/usr/sbin:. SHELL=/usr/bin/sh в которых нет ORACLE_HOME и переменная PATH не включает в себя большинство нужных путей. Явное прописывание переменных в скрипте решило проблему.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 17.11.2010, 16:25 |
|
||
|
|

start [/forum/topic.php?fid=25&msg=36960157&tid=1484596]: |
0ms |
get settings: |
9ms |
get forum list: |
12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
160ms |
get topic data: |
8ms |
get forum data: |
1ms |
get page messages: |
31ms |
get tp. blocked users: |
1ms |
| others: | 231ms |
| total: | 459ms |

| 0 / 0 |
